RE: [MS_AccessPros] Tabbing stuck on a subform

 

Connie-

Well, I tested it in a form in Northwind, and discovered - to my amazement -
that a subform in Datasheet view WILL tab out to the outer form when you tab out
of the last field. A subform in Single Form or Continuous Form view will NOT.
In addition, it sounds like the subform where you are "stuck" also has its Cycle
property set to Current Record. That will also keep you on the current subform.

> Once you're inside a subform, you have to use Shift+Tab or Ctrl+Tab to get out
> of it and back onto the outer form.

> Hi again. I have a form "Sales" and 3 subforms on it along with the regular
> controls. Once I'm in the middle form, when I tab it does not go to the next
> subform (which is next in line in the Tab Order). When I'm on the blank line
> the * turns into an arrow and the cursor keeps going back an forth between the
> two controls. This subform is a continuous form.
